Your group will consist of yourself and four other friends or family members. call them a, b, c, d and e or similar. for each subject record the length of their forearm from elbow to wrist. record this number in inches and then convert it to cm. this measurement will be recorded as the x coordinate. for each student record the length of their height in feet and inches, then convert this measurement to cm. this measurement will be the subjects y coordinate. write each subject measurements as ordered pair. plot all ordered pairs on a grid and convert it axes measurements to cm. select two of the ordered pairs on your grid that seem to follow an upward trend and draw in a line connecting them. upload the grid only as an attachment to your post. using two ordered pairs you selected, show us how to plug them into the slope formula to find the slope of your line. using one of your points and your slope plug them into the point slope formula and show us how to find the equation to your line . write the equation in slope intercept form. using your equation answer question 6, suppose a crime scene investigator uncovers a partial skeleton and identifies a bone as a human ulna ( the ulna is one of two bones in the forearm and extends from elbow to wrist) if the length of the bone is 12 in, estimate the height of the person before death. would you expect this person to be male or female. be sure to show your calculations, convert your answer to feet and inches
